Energy Efficiency

Double glazing can help you save money and reduce your energy costs. Its insulation properties can decrease the amount of heat that escapes your home, while also preventing noise and limit solar gain. It works because it creates an air-filled gap between two glass panes, which acts as a barrier.

The top double glazing companies in the UK provide a variety of products and services, including installation, financing options, and warranties. When selecting a company, it's important to consider the overall quality of their work along with their customer service and reputation. It's also crucial to investigate different kinds of double-glazing and their energy-efficiency ratings.

When selecting a double-glazed product, look for the label that displays the U-factor. The lower the U-factor, the more energy-efficient the window. U-factors are determined by the thickness of the glass and the space between it and other elements. The British Fenestration Rating Council assigns windows a rating from A to E. A is the most efficient window. E is the most inefficient.

Sealing units are primarily designed to offer thermal protection. However, different combinations of glass and spacers can also offer other benefits, such as noise reduction, solar control, and privacy. High-performance IGUs are equipped with low-emissivity glass, argon instead of air and spacers constructed from plastic composite instead of metal to prevent condensation. These improvements lead to greater energy efficiency and lower heating bills.

The glass you choose will affect the level of sound reduction it provides. Glass of different thicknesses are more effective in reducing noises at different frequency. A layered glass structure with a polyvinylbutyral (PVB) sound absorbing interlayer can cut down on the transmission of high and low frequency noise. A standard insulated glass sealed unit, on the other hand can only reduce noise at low frequencies.

The quality of the frames and their installation are also crucial in the reduction of noise levels. You should avoid using frames that aren't of the highest quality because they are likely to be more prone to condensation and deterioration, which can cause them to leak air. Seals can also leak if not properly fitted or damaged.
